Automatic Drawing Generation

軟件截圖:
Automatic Drawing Generation
軟件詳細信息:
版本: 0.8.0 更新
上傳日期: 14 Apr 15
許可: 免費
人氣: 7

Rating: nan/5 (Total Votes: 0)

自動繪製生成(ADG)在C和Lua實現為GObject的基礎庫,並提供非交互式開羅帆布,這是專為生成技術圖紙一個跨平台的,自由和開放源碼軟件項目。


一目了然的特點

由於高度可定制,自動繪製生成功能,為不同的本地和全球矩陣,支持多種輸出格式的支持,包括PDF,PNG,PS,GDI和X11,到GObject的自省完整的支持,提供方便的創建語言綁定,以及支持作為模型和視圖分離的支持。
此外,該項目配備了一個演示應用程序,這將幫助誰希望實現自己的項目助理總幹事庫來學習如何使用它的開發人員,他們展示的畫布是功能,它可以直接從C. Lua的綁定使用也可在自動繪製發電項目。


入門ADG庫

在GNU / Linux操作系統安裝ADG(自動繪製代)庫是一件容易的事,因為你必須下載從Softoware,該程序在那裡以tar歸檔文件的最新版本,保存文件放在您的計算機上,解壓並打開終端仿真程序。
在終端應用程序,使用&lsquo的; CD&rsquo的;命令導航至提取的歸檔文件的位置(例如CD /home/softoware/adg-0.7.5),運行&lsquo的; ./配置及放大器;&放大器;讓&rsquo的;命令配置和編譯的軟件,其次是&lsquo的;須藤使安裝&rsquo的;命令來安裝系統範圍。


引擎蓋下和支持的操作系統

助理總幹事庫支持廣泛的操作系統,包括Linux,Solaris和FreeBSD的,微軟Windows和Mac OS X.的C和Lua編程語言已被用於編寫這個庫,這與64完全兼容比特位和32位指令集體系結構。

什麼在此版本中是新的

  • 在該項目已經適應ADG-LUA為了能夠發布一個標準的LAMP服務器上的在線Web演示。
  • 與過時的系統項目的兼容性得到了提高。
  • 編譯沒有GTK +的支持已經過測試:在畫布上現在正常工作的系統上沒有安裝X服務器

在什麼版本0.7.6新是

  • 在該項目已經適應ADG-LUA為了能夠發布一個標準的LAMP服務器上的在線Web演示。
  • 與過時的系統項目的兼容性得到了提高。
  • 編譯沒有GTK +的支持已經過測試:在畫布上現在正常工作的系統上沒有安裝X服務器

在什麼版本0.7.2新是

  • 開箱綁定現已全面工作的:由助理總幹事LUA提供的助理總幹事演示程序(http://adg.entidi.com/lua/)看齊與官方ADG-演示在C
  • AdgDress從GEnum繼承,而不是作為一個手工製作的解決方案。
  • 在很多專門的代碼已被刪除,所以在綁定號碼和名字之間的映射是自動的。
  • 在組件名稱的一致性得到了改善,讓您簡化在Lua中端信號連接。

在什麼版本0.7.1新是

  • 出於對LGI框支持(動態基於GObject的自省的Lua綁定)目前正在積極維護和有效地用於測試的API。
  • 的GBoxed包裝開羅結構如cairo_matrix_t已經下降傾向於由開羅的GObject庫提供的原生支持。
  • GObject的包裝為CPML結構,如雙,原語和段已移到CPML。這使得在ADG側包裝冗餘的存在。

在什麼版本0.7.0新是

  • 的自動縮放功能現已推出,以及一系列預定義的比例因子的應用,直到合適的一個發現。
  • 在演示程序autoscales上的繪圖區域單擊鼠標右鍵圖紙。
  • 在該自省的支持進行了改進,使其能夠有LGI(LUA)綁定工作開箱。
  • 的類型定義黑客已經下降有利於私人​​轉發頭的。
  • AdgLineStyle的虛線圖案,現在可以通過綁定到它的一個實例AdgDash定制。

在什麼版本0.6.6新是

  • 在該項目已經被移植到GTK + 3在Windows平台。
  • 一個Win64的安裝程序可用。 ADG-演示現在嵌入了不同大小的圖標,從16×16 128×128到像素。
  • 該查找回退到SRCDIR使得圖標也可以不安裝程序中使用。
  • 在一些新的API已經被添加到幫助這個搬遷。
  • 在Windows安裝程序有許多外觀上的改進。
  • 的NSIS代碼已經被清理。

在什麼版本0.6.4新是

  • 中的Lua綁定,基於lgob,現在速效作為一個分離項目(ADG-LUA)。膠水代碼是通過使用圖形對象內省自動生成的。
  • 在構建系統可以檢測並使用GTK + 3和gladeui-2.0,如果發現。 GTK + 2和gladeui-1.0仍然可用,可以在配置時被強迫。
  • AdgRDim的渲染已得到增強:當“外”屬性已啟用,牽引線將延伸beyoud弧引用了設置樣式距離和標記將被reveresed
  • 最好的文本前端被選中在配置時。當攀高可用時,將優先於開羅玩具文本的API。

在什麼版本0.6.3新是

  • 的文本操作邏輯已經移動了AdgTextual接口和基於的pango一個新的實體內(AdgText)已被加入。此外AdgToyText實現AdgTextual因此,所有的文字實體現在可以互換的。
  • 在演示程序有一個新的對話頁面,允許自定義圖形的標題欄。變焦提示已被移動的文件,以便繪製可以考慮敲定之外。
  • 的CPML庫都有自己的測試框架。反正測試已普遍提高,它現在可以通過使用“做測試報告”生成報告。
  • 在AdgRDim,AdgADim和AdgArrow丟失的程度計算已經到位。通過調用助理總幹事演示與-E選項,可以直觀地驗證了擴展狀態。
  • 在一堆蟲子,最引人注目的是錯誤的空地catalogdir檢測和一定程度上的計算,已經解決了。

在什麼版本0.6.2新是

  • 在本地化基礎設施已經加入並測試通過添加意大利語翻譯。
  • 的AdgGtkArea部件是現在能夠交互通過拖動和/或旋轉輪的同時按住shift改變縮放和平移的全球空間。
  • 一類新的已實現:AdgGtkLayout是AdgGtkArea基於插件實現滾動本身,因此它可直接加入到GtkScrolledWindow容器

在什麼版本0.6.1新是

  • 在畫布現在有打印支持啟用時,用GTK +編譯。
  • 在媒體設置可以關聯到畫布所以這個數據可以被訪問,以提供不同的後端之間一致的行為。
  • 在演示程序現在可以使畫上一個SVG文件。
  • 生成的文件存儲在用戶文檔目錄。
  • 在不完整的實體現在失敗抱怨數據的不足,而不是正常。
  • 這提供了實現可選的機加工一個簡單的方法:在助理總幹事演示程序可選槽正在通過利用此功能

要求

  • 在GTK +
  • 在開羅
  • GLib2

類似的軟件

OpMenu
OpMenu

2 Jun 15

Glade3
Glade3

19 Feb 15

reacTIVision
reacTIVision

3 Jun 15

progress_meter
progress_meter

15 Apr 15

意見 Automatic Drawing Generation

評論沒有發現
添加評論
打開圖片!